Transaction 645186cdbec36bb8eb4b2e1de1ad314def713d946b06e4561252f91b426fc208
1 Input
1 Output
-
645186cdbec36bb8eb4b2e1de1ad314def713d946b06e4561252f91b426fc208:0
- value
- 265578
- script pubkey
- OP_0 OP_PUSHBYTES_32 5ddbee6dc1072823d824145189a8e63e173991c20bac91798100c0fec9f13e32
- address
- bc1qthd7umwpqu5z8kpyz3gcn28x8ctnnywzpwkfz7vpqrq0aj038ceqzwr762